Job Description

Your Role at Raising Cane’s:

The Assistant Restaurant Leader is responsible for supporting the Restaurant Leader in day-to-day operations of the restaurant and upholding Raising Cane’s standards and culture in all areas of restaurant operations.

The physical work environment includes working in a fast-paced kitchen environment (which requires extended periods of physical exertion, such as walking, standing, lifting and bending) and interacting with customers. It also includes both inside and outside work in varied temperatures, working with and around food products, common allergens, industrial equipment, commercial cleaning products that require the use of personal protective equipment and physical activities necessary to complete the responsibilities of the job.

Your Impact and Responsibilities

Purpose of the position:

  • Hires and terminates all hourly, non-management crewmembers
  • Owns the onboarding, status change and payroll process for all hourly crewmembers
  • Creates crewmember work and training schedules
  • Manages the performance of all hourly crewmembers (e.g. development, coaching, redirective communication and documentation, and other performance management tasks)
  • Acts as manager on duty and opens and closes the restaurant
  • Manages cash handling and ensures accountability

General to the role:

  • Enforces Raising Cane’s policies and standards
  • Executes shift management meeting Raising Cane’s operations and safety standards
  • Uses required tools, forms and logs to support shift execution, document results and take corrective action when needed
  • Deploys crewmembers during a shift
  • Provides exemplary customer service
  • Utilizes reward and recognition program for the crewmembers in the restaurant
  • Authorizes employee functions requiring manager approval (e.g. discounts, promotions, timeclock overrides, etc.)
  • Ensures cleanliness of the restaurant and ensures the facility is in good working order
  • Completes other duties as assigned

About Raising Cane's

Founded by Todd Graves in 1996 in Baton Rouge, La., RAISING CANE'S CHICKEN FINGERS has over 800 restaurants in 41 states, with many new restaurants under construction. The company has ONE LOVE®—craveable chicken finger meals—and is continually recognized for its unique business model and customer satisfaction. RAISING CANE'S® vision is to grow restaurants, serving our Customers, all over the world and be the brand for craveable chicken finger meals, a great Crew, cool Culture, and Active Community Involvement.
